Meet the Candidates on LMC-TV On Demand

Erik Lewis is the executive director of LMC-TV. Photo Credit: Brian Donnelly

MAMARONECK, N.Y. -- Larchmont/Mamaroneck Community Television has hosted a series of interviews with candidates seeking local office in the Nov. 8 elections.

The public access channel offers each political party, as well as independent candidates, two 30-minute videos. Some choose to use the LMC-TV studios, while others use their equipment to shoot on their own.

The "Meet The Candidates" series pre-dates Erik Lewis, executive director of LMC-TV, who began there in 1999.

"It's a traditional show that we offer candidates," Lewis said. "We have a political programming policy, the purpose of which is to provide a platform for political candidates so they can talk directly to the people they're trying to reach, the voters."

While candidates are free to appear on other people's shows, Lewis said, candidates who themselves host a show aren't given the forum.

"We consider ourselves a completely level playing field for all candidates and parties," Lewis said. "We don't want to give more face time to one or the other."

The "Meet the Candidates" videos will continue to air on LMC-TV up until election night, and are available On Demand on their website. On election night, the staff will host live coverage of the results, which features in-studio interviews with candidates, as well as coverage of the respective party's headquarters.
